## Support

GateTally counts turnstile spins at stadium entrances and pushes totals to the ops dashboard. If the numbers look off, it's usually a sensor dropout, not tampering — check the device heartbeat log first. For anything that smells like an actual security issue (spoofed counts, replayed packets), please skip the public tracker and report it privately to the team.

alerts address for kafof-bagag: kasael@olvarqdyn.corp

If the Lumenbooth kiosk freezes, the Perchwatch watchdog should restart the shell within 90 seconds. Verify the restart counter in the diagnostics overlay before intervening manually; repeated restarts within five minutes indicate a deeper fault, usually a corrupted cache partition. Do not power-cycle the unit until you have captured the watchdog log. The full escalation flowchart lives on our internal wiki page.

wiki page, kahog-hahig: https://vault.zemvargrid.internal/display/deploy/repo/settings/merge_requests/job/settings/6f3b933774dbc5320a4daa18

Handover for contractors on the Bryce Annexe job: first-aid room is ground floor, end of the east corridor, past the print hub. Kit restocked Monday; defib checked, eyewash in date. Report any use to the duty supervisor same day and note it in the wall log. Room is kept locked outside office hours — the keypad takes the code below.

badge for tahog-kagaf: bdg-KV-0